Description:
-
A graduate-level study of adolescent and young adult literature designed for those who use literature with adolescents for identity development. In addition to a critical advanced-level survey of print, digital, and visual media created for young adults, this course focuses on techniques for using these materials as springboards to develop fluency, build vocabulary and knowledge of text structures through structured literacy experiences at an advanced level. Additional graduate-level topics include incorporating engagement and motivation through extensive reading, discussion, applications and syntheses.
